Back to Search
Start Over
Computing the Hausdorff distance between NURBS surfaces using numerical iteration on the GPU
- Source :
- Graphical Models. 74:255-264
- Publication Year :
- 2012
- Publisher :
- Elsevier BV, 2012.
-
Abstract
- We present a GPU algorithm for computing the directed Hausdorff distance between two NURBS surfaces. The algorithm is based on sampling of one surface, and performing numerical iterations on the GPU to compute the minimal distance from each sample to the other surface. An error analysis for the Hausdorff distance computations is performed, based on bounds on the NURBS surfaces. We compare a CUDA implementation of our algorithm to existing methods, demonstrating that the new method addresses limitations of previous hierarchical culling methods such as the sensitivity to the position of the inputs.
- Subjects :
- Surface (mathematics)
Mathematical optimization
Computation
Sampling (statistics)
Computer Graphics and Computer-Aided Design
Sample (graphics)
CUDA
Computer Science::Graphics
Hausdorff distance
Position (vector)
Modeling and Simulation
Geometry and Topology
Sensitivity (control systems)
Algorithm
Software
ComputingMethodologies_COMPUTERGRAPHICS
Mathematics
Subjects
Details
- ISSN :
- 15240703
- Volume :
- 74
- Database :
- OpenAIRE
- Journal :
- Graphical Models
- Accession number :
- edsair.doi...........2b87c2121784ba25f03ac61898c019b6
- Full Text :
- https://doi.org/10.1016/j.gmod.2012.05.002